Call me a Slaton doubter, but I don' think he'll be more than a 3rd Down back on HOU this season and maybe a KR/PR. I really buy into the fact that HOU loves Chris Taylor and I could see a Ryan Grant-Outta -Nowhere-Season. Chris Brown could also surprise in he HOU running system.
Kevin Smith is now my #5 Rookie RB behind Matt Forte. One of my knocks on him is that he got alot of carries in college and has also of mileage for a rookie. But really only has Bell to beat out and could be th starter in week 1.
